#03436e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#03436e is composed of 1.2% red, 26.3%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 39.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 204.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 22.2%. #03436e color hex could be obtained by blending #0686d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#03436e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00090f is the darkest color, while #fafd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#03436e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#37393a is the less saturated color, while #03436e is the most saturated one.
